Output 66df39a1f913ca3b353255d118dca1d4202c0557a6f164330b98bfe62dfb9d11:1

value
3455300
script pubkey
OP_0 OP_PUSHBYTES_20 cdabc44c8326a14c7269760b9fed9c49195e633d
address
ltc1qek4ugnyry6s5cunfwc9elmvufyv4uceakpsl28
transaction
66df39a1f913ca3b353255d118dca1d4202c0557a6f164330b98bfe62dfb9d11
spent
true